Course details

• Introduction to Planetary Radio Emissions
• Jupiter's Magnetosphere and its Radio Sources
• Radio Wave Propagation in Planetary Environments
• Data Analysis Techniques for Radio Astronomy (including Jupiter's radio science)
• Instrumentation and Observational Methods in Radio Astronomy
• Modeling and Simulation of Jupiter's Radio Emissions
• Comparative Planetary Radio Science
• Spacecraft Missions to Jupiter and their Radio Science Instruments

Career path

Career Role Description
Space Scientist (Planetary Radio Science) Analyze Jupiter's radio emissions, contributing to our understanding of its magnetosphere and atmosphere. High demand for expertise in data analysis and radio wave propagation.
Data Analyst (Space Physics) Process and interpret large datasets from Juno and other missions, focusing on Jupiter's radio signals. Requires strong programming skills and experience in statistical analysis.
Research Scientist (Planetary Science) Conduct independent research on Jupiter's radio phenomena, publishing findings in peer-reviewed journals. Requires a strong publication record and grant writing skills.
Radio Astronomer (Jupiter Specialisation) Specialize in observing and analyzing radio emissions from Jupiter, using advanced radio telescopes. Requires deep knowledge of radio astronomy techniques and data reduction.
